Description
It's common knowledge around the league. Our powerplay absolutely SUCKS. It's comically easy to read and ineffective because we keep trying the literal EXACT same thing. Every. Single. Time. (Rielly to Marner on the near side, Marner to Matthews back door.)

First off, we need to stop trying this textbook play. Maholtra is smart, he needs to develop something different than this one play, otherwise our powerplay will continue to suck. Try bring it back old school. Quick passes, shoot from the point looking for tips or rebounds.

Anyway, this is how I'd shake up the PP units, and if it's still stuck in a rut, I'd give someone else the opportunity to run the powerplay for a while.
